WITH Canada. The control of Turkey’s largest multinational fishing company will go there. SpainNew Pescanova, after what abanca we agreed Transfer of the majority of the capital to Cooke Inc.. As confirmed in a memo sent to the media by the financial institution, the holding company established in New Brunswick will assume 80% of the capital of the group currently chaired by José María Benavent. It was FARO DE VIGO from the group. Iberian pressscooping forward negotiations with this American firm.he eventually prevailed over the Red Chamber’s and above all Iberconsa’s bids.

Special, Abanca conveyed an agreement to “negotiate the sale exclusively” for an undeclared amount. “Over the next few weeks, the usual negotiation process for this type of transaction will proceed with the aim of reaching an agreement for the majority of Nueva Pescanova to be acquired by one of the world’s leading family-owned marine protein companies.” rating status.. According to the bank, headed by Juan Carlos Escotet, its headquarters will remain in Galicia.

In the presentation on the issuance of the promissory note organized by Nueva Pescanova last June, Alternative Fixed Income Market (MARF), The Galician group referred to Cooke as a “reference company”. through its global integration, owning the entire value chain: wild fishing, aquaculture, processing and marketing. In addition, only these selected group included giants such as the Japanese Maruha Nichiro (world number 1) and Nissui (formerly Nippon Suisan Kaisha, number 2).

Because Nueva Pescanova is one of the few with a similar level of diversity and verticality. After leaving the tilapia farm in Brazil and losing the salmon farm (at the time of bankruptcy, with the previous board), produces 39,000 tons of vannamei shrimp and turbot per year. In the wild fisheries, more than 60,000 tons of Cape hawthorn, hubby hawthorn, black hawthorn, shrimp, prawn or squid are processed. In the last financial year (until March 2022), it added a turnover of approximately 1,090 million euros.

“Since 2015, we have made a significant effort to preserve the viability of the company and to maintain the integration of the parent company and its subsidiaries and in turn keep its headquarters in Galicia. “The agreement we reach allows us to fulfill our roadmap and integrate Nueva Pescanova into one of the world’s leading family-owned marine protein companies.”
